  21. I'd love to see Dahlin be a little more composed in close games when folks purposely try to get him off his game. Just face wash them and let it go from there; the refs will let that go. But, I don't think Doughty is who you're thinking of as someone Dahlin needs to aspire to offensively; Dahlin's offensive numbers are already better. Doughty's career high in goals is 16. Dahlin has already had seasons of 15 and 20 (and pacing for 13+ this year despite missing time). Doughty's career high in points is 60, which would be considered a disappointment for Dahlin in any of his next 5 seasons (barring long-term injuries). And Doughty was always surrounded by superior teams (except maybe a brief lapse in 2018-20), established talent, and he's averaged about 3 minutes more per game thus far in their careers. When folks look back at their careers in 2050, there's a good chance Dahlin's offensive numbers put Doughty's to shame.
